What is a motel?
At most motels, you're likely to find an outdoor pool and a free parking spot. When you stay at a motel, you'll often have access to your room from an outside corridor overlooking the parking lot. In the U.S., motels became more commonplace after World War II when cars became more popular along with road trip vacations, peaking in the 1960s with over 60,000 properties.

What's the weather like in Interior?
Weather can make or break a roadtrip, so here's some data about year-round temperatures in Interior to help you plan yours: The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 73°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 28°F. The snowiest months in Interior are April, February, March, and December, with each month seeing an average of 7 inches of snowfall.
